Employment labor lawyers vs. Legal professionals: What's the difference?

Many people use the terms labor representatives and lawyers interchangeably, but there's a important difference. While all employment lawyers are lawyers, not all lawyers are workplace attorneys. In essence, an legal professional is a broad term for someone qualified to perform law. Labor representatives, on the other hand, concentrate in the intricate area of labor law, dealing with matters like wrongful termination, discrimination, and pay disagreements. Think of it as a focus within the larger realm of law. Therefore, if you have a career related legal problem, seeking out a dedicated workplace attorney is generally better than just any lawyer.
